Negan Tribute || Natural [TWD]

Song: Natural Artist: Imagine Dragons Hey hey, so I’ve been planning this tribute for a long time and I was hoping the mid season finale would give us the big Negan scene where he (SPOILER ALERT) beheads Alpha, but unfortunately he didn’t even appear in the episode. The line “living your life cutthroat“ would have been perfect for it. The edit still stands strong despite lacking the killing Alpha scene. Imagine Dragons and Negan always form a good combo. Just look at how Negan Tribute || Demons [TWD] did.
Back to Top